Twitter shakes at Morgan Freeman sexual harassment claims
Veteran actor Morgan Freeman has become the latest Hollywood celeb to be accused of sexual harassment and the Twitter streets are not dealing.
According to CNN, at least eight women have accused the star of inappropriate behaviour or harassment while working with them on film sets or at promotional events.
The report claimed that eight people had told them they were victims of what they labelled as harassment and inappropriate behaviour, while eight others said they had witnessed the actor’s alleged misconduct. Other sources denied having seen such behaviour.
Freeman has since issued an apology for making anyone feel "uncomfortable or disrespected".
In a statement, the star said he never intended to make people feel uncomfortable or disrespected and apologised if anyone had felt that way while working with him.
“Anyone who knows me or has worked with me knows I am not someone who would intentionally offend or knowingly make anyone feel uneasy. I apologize to anyone who felt uncomfortable or disrespected — that was never my intent.”
